What is the function of the cell membrane?
Answer:
The cell membrane (plasma membrane) is a thin semi-permeable membrane that surrounds the cytoplasm of a cell. Its function is to protect the integrity of the interior of the cell by allowing certain substances into the cell while keeping other substances out.

The picture shows a pika, a small mammal found in grassland ecosystems. The vast grasslands of the Tibetan plateau are home to the plateau pika. The numerous pikas are prey for many predators of the grasslands, which serve as a major watershed for much of the area. The watershed drains large quantities of groundwater during the rainy season or the monsoon season. Pikas have extensive burrows that help drain groundwater rapidly and are used as nesting sites by many bird species. However, many people advocate the eradication of the plateau pikas because they compete with livestock for grass.

What are catalysts? What's their function?
Answer:
A catalyst is a substance that can be added to a reaction to increase the reaction rate without getting consumed in the process. Catalysts typically speed up a reaction by reducing the activation energy or changing the reaction mechanism. Enzymes are proteins that act as catalysts in biochemical reactions.

how do convection currents influence earths climate
Answer:
During convection, cooler water or air sinks, and warmer water or air rises. This movement causes currents. These currents move water all around the earth, bringing warm water to cooler areas and vice versa. This redistributes thermal energy and causes changes in the weather.
